Default Re: Employment for Pro Tool experts versus audio engineers

As a "ProTools Expert" being a "ProTools Expert" without being an "Audio Expert" engineer seems useless to me. You will only limit yourself to being someone's assistant running the PT rig while he/she does the real work.

I put "ProTools Expert" in quotes because I don't think that expertise in this field is very useful without knowing a hell of a lot about audio, recording, microphones, mixing, etc.

Are there construction workers who are Certified "Tablesaw Experts?"

Oh, damn, I forgot about unions. There probably are.
